Understanding the Hyrox Challenge

Hyrox is not merely a race; it is a standardized global competition that tests functional fitness. The course consists of eight 1-kilometer running segments interspersed with eight distinct workout stations. These stations typically include movements like the SkiErg, Sled Push, Sled Pull, Burpee Broad Jumps, Farmers Walk, Sandbag Lunges, Rowing, and Wall Balls. Success in Hyrox requires a unique physiological profile that blends the aerobic capacity of a runner with the muscular endurance of a strength athlete.
